Transaction 5008850547b7284510236d057f40f12697b0a20aa42524476b10a91c3bf30691

1 Input
2 Outputs
  • 5008850547b7284510236d057f40f12697b0a20aa42524476b10a91c3bf30691:0
  • value  22246
    address  192vaGuLU1bFxYbwY7fasWEUkT3f1qS3SC
  • 5008850547b7284510236d057f40f12697b0a20aa42524476b10a91c3bf30691:1
  • value  53402
    address  34QLDDaYNsY1xGrfE68pW9u8zfgz6XsbwV